New TCS disaster loading... data centers

Even after the partnership with TPG, TCS will end up investing $2Bn (approx 18k cr) in data center creation.

It's commodity business. Real money is made by either software players AWS, azure etc or by the service provide like electricity companies. For rest, it's simply rental business. Build data centers & rent them out. That's what TCS is doing. So margin for TCS in this business is approx 2-6%.

Please tell me name of any other company who is making 20%+ margins in the current business but want to invest in new area where margin are even lower!

In country like India, where climate is hot & water is scarce, electricity bill is the biggest expense. $2B in one time expense. But recurring expense of electricity is far more and that has to be paid irrespective of business conditions. Also TCS is going to compete with deep pocket players like reliance, jindal, mittal and adani, so it won't be able to rent data centers it at high cost.

Already google & elon musk are exploring possibility of establishing data centers in space. (It is actually far cost effective than on earth)

So even if AI bubble remain at peak & assuming all the data centers will be occupied, TCS will end up making 2-6% margins on this $2Bn. What if AI bubble will bust & TCS won't get enough renters for its data centers? Then it will be white elephants gathering dust with recurring operating expense.
